The Featured Buses for September/October 2017 are Buses 963 967 & 971 – Renault PR100.2 Mk2 buses

Buses 963, 967 and 971 were Renault/MACK PR100.2 (“Mk2”) buses bodied by Ansair Tullamarine, which entered service with ACTION in mid-1992.

These three buses featured the longest-surviving painted special livery, which encouraged Canberrans to “Take ACTION (to) conserve our fossil fuels.” All three buses retained the special livery for their 30+ year lifespan.

These buses were affectionately referred to as the “dinosaur buses” and were regularly used for charters for pre- and primary- schools, including bus wash tours.

The livery on these buses was sometimes mistakenly believed to be an advertisement for the National Dinosaur Museum, due to dinosaur skeletons featuring in the design.

Bus 967 was withdrawn from service on 4 May 2020 and is now in private ownership. Bus 971 was withdrawn in April 2023, with Bus 963 operating its last service in July 2024.
